Impact of AI 04: The Hidden Curriculum
In the last article I explored the idea of the Capability Factory.
The thought was simple enough. Knowledge work does not just create outputs. It also creates people.
When someone researches a topic, builds a presentation, drafts a proposal, supports a workshop, takes meeting notes or prepares analysis, the visible output might be a document, a set of slides, a recommendation or a decision. But there is often another output that is much harder to see. The person doing the work becomes more capable through the act of producing it. That idea has stayed with me because I think it changes how we should think about AI and work.
Most of the current conversation still focuses on whether AI can perform the task. Can AI summarise the meeting? Can it draft the document? Can it review the content? Can it produce the analysis? Can it generate the proposal? Those are useful questions, but I am increasingly convinced they are incomplete ones. The more interesting question may be what the task was really doing. I'm not sure the task was always the point.
A few days after writing about the Capability Factory, I found myself sketching another version of the same idea. At first it looked like a simple pyramid of junior, senior and subject matter expert work. Junior people researching, interviewing, collating information, creating drafts, taking notes and reviewing documents. More experienced people drawing insights, finalising documents, developing proposals, teaching juniors, building business cases and reporting to clients. Senior experts setting direction, critiquing proposals and leading important conversations.
It would be easy to look at that pyramid and conclude that these are simply different tasks performed at different levels of seniority.
The Hidden Curriculum illustrates how professional development often happens beneath the visible work people perform. The pyramid shows typical tasks performed across junior, senior and SME roles, with AI increasingly disrupting many of those activities. Beneath the task layer sits a less visible capability layer containing skills such as listening, understanding, questioning, critical thinking, searching, collaboration, negotiation, translation, reading and influence. The model suggests that these capabilities are developed through performing tasks, and that capabilities ultimately drive the quality of outputs and the outcomes organisations care about. The diagram challenges the assumption that tasks are the most important part of work and argues that organisations should focus on preserving and intentionally developing the underlying capabilities as AI changes how work is performed.
The more I looked at it, the more I realised something else was happening underneath.
The tasks were visible - The capability development was hidden.
When someone takes notes in a meeting, the visible task is note taking. But the capability being developed might be listening, understanding, synthesis and translation. When someone researches a topic, the visible task is research. But the capability being developed might be questioning, searching, reading, validation and critical thinking. When someone drafts a proposal, the visible task is document creation. But the capability being developed might be structure, persuasion, audience awareness and judgement.
The task is the thing we see - The capability is the thing being exercised.
That distinction feels increasingly important because organisations have spent years treating tasks as proxies for capabilities. We assume that if someone can produce good analysis, they probably have analytical capability. If they can write a strong proposal, they probably understand the problem. If they can lead a workshop, they probably have stakeholder skills. If they can create a convincing business case, they probably understand value, risk and trade-offs.
Sometimes that assumption is fair. Sometimes it is not.
But the point is that the task has become the visible evidence of something deeper. We do not directly observe listening, understanding, critical thinking, translation, influence or judgement very easily. We observe the outputs those capabilities create. That is why this feels like a hidden curriculum.
The official work might be to prepare the deck. The hidden curriculum might be learning how to structure an argument, understand an audience and make a story land.
The official work might be to summarise the meeting. The hidden curriculum might be learning how to listen for what matters, separate decisions from discussion and notice what was not said as much as what was.
The official work might be to research the market. The hidden curriculum might be learning how to frame a question, test a source and recognise signal in noise.
The official work might be to write the recommendation. The hidden curriculum might be learning how to translate messy information into something a decision-maker can act on.
This is where AI makes the conversation more interesting, because AI can now help with all of those official tasks.
It can prepare the deck, but the person using it still needs to understand the story, the audience, the decision and the argument. A weak prompt often creates a weak deck because the missing capability was never slide production. The missing capability was structured thinking.
It can summarise the meeting, but someone still needs to know whether the summary captured the important points, whether the right actions were identified, whether the real tension was missed and whether the output is useful for what happens next. The missing capability was never typing fast enough. It was listening, synthesis and judgement.
It can research the market, but someone still needs to know what question they are trying to answer, which sources to trust, what assumptions are embedded in the response and what evidence would change their mind. The missing capability was never simply finding information. It was questioning, validation and critical thinking.
It can draft the recommendation, but someone still needs to know what decision is being made, what trade-offs matter, what the organisation is capable of absorbing and what will happen if the recommendation is wrong. The missing capability was never producing words on a page. It was translating complexity into action.
That is why I do not think the answer is to preserve every old task. That would be the wrong conclusion.
Some work was inefficient, slow, repetitive and frustrating. Some of it added little value to the individual or the organisation. If AI can remove unnecessary friction, we should let it. I am not nostalgic about tasks that were painful simply because previous generations happened to learn through them. But we should not confuse removing a task with preserving the capability it once developed. That is the bit I think organisations need to become much more deliberate about.
For years we've assumed that Tasks > Outputs > Outcomes
But perhaps the more accurate picture is Capabilities > Tasks > Outputs > Outcomes
The capability layer has always been there… we've just taken it for granted.
Tasks have often acted as an accepted mechanism for getting to outcomes. We ask people to do work because we need outputs, and those outputs contribute to outcomes. Documents support decisions. Analysis informs priorities. Meeting notes create alignment. Proposals win investment. Business cases unlock action.
But underneath that visible chain sits another one. Capabilities shape the quality of tasks. Tasks create outputs. Outputs influence outcomes.
If the capability layer is weak, the task may still be completed, but the outcome may suffer. A document can be produced without understanding. A recommendation can be written without judgement. A meeting can be summarised without recognising what was actually important. A proposal can look polished while failing to answer the question the reader really cares about.
That is not theoretical. I have seen real examples where a junior team member produces a draft document of low quality but does not realise it, because they have not yet learned to ask the questions that sit behind good work.
Who is this for?
What should it give them?
What do they need to know?
What will they do with it?
What is missing?
What would make this useful rather than merely complete?
Those questions are rarely learned through instruction alone. They are developed through exposure, feedback, repetition and experience. Someone produces something, has it challenged, sees why it does not land, improves it, tries again and slowly builds the instinct for what good looks like. That is why the capability layer matters.
It is also why recruitment processes are slightly revealing.
When organisations interview people, they often use competency-based questions. Give me an example of a time when you influenced a difficult stakeholder. Tell me about a situation where you solved a complex problem. Describe a time when you had to work through ambiguity. Explain how you handled conflict, built trust, challenged assumptions or made a difficult decision. In those moments, organisations are not really asking for evidence of tasks. They are asking for evidence of capability.
They want to know whether the person can influence, listen, negotiate, collaborate, think critically, translate complexity, exercise judgement and learn from experience.
The strange thing is that once people are inside organisations, that mindset often fades into the background. We go back to measuring activity, output and outcomes. We look at deliverables, utilisation, milestones, project progress, sales, customer impact, performance ratings and results.
Those things matter, of course they do. But they are often lagging indicators. The capabilities underneath are the leading indicators.
Weak questioning may not show up immediately. Weak listening may not appear in a dashboard. Weak critical thinking may still produce a document that looks acceptable. Weak translation may not be obvious until the recommendation fails to land with the audience. Weak judgement may only become visible when a decision creates consequences months later. By the time the outcome is visible, the capability gap may already have done the damage. That is why this matters in an AI world.
AI is incredibly good at helping us produce outputs. It can draft, summarise, structure, compare, translate, analyse and explain. Used well, it can also help develop capability by providing challenge, examples, feedback and alternative perspectives. A good interaction with AI can improve the quality of someone’s thinking, not just the speed of their output.
But that will not happen by accident.
If AI is used only to accelerate tasks, organisations may get more apparent productivity while weakening the capability development that used to happen through the work. If AI is used as a shortcut around thinking rather than a support for better thinking, then the hidden curriculum starts to disappear.
That feels like the real risk. Not that AI does the task. That may be fine. The risk is that nobody notices what the task was teaching.
This is where I think the conversation needs to shift. Instead of asking only whether AI can do a task, we should also ask what capability that task used to develop, and how that capability will now be developed intentionally.
If AI takes over meeting notes, how do people still learn to listen deeply?
If AI creates first drafts, how do people still learn to structure arguments?
If AI summarises research, how do people still learn to question sources and recognise gaps?
If AI prepares the initial recommendation, how do people still learn to exercise judgement?
The answer may not be to keep the old tasks. It may be to redesign the way people learn.
That could mean more deliberate review of AI-generated outputs. More conversations about why something is good or weak. More mentoring around the questions behind the work. More opportunities for people to critique, compare and improve rather than simply produce. More focus on prompt quality as a reflection of thinking quality. More attention to whether people are using the right tools for the right work, rather than treating all AI use as the same.
It may also mean creating more environments where people can see how others think, not just what they produce. Communities, peer review, mentoring, shared examples and reflective practice may become more important rather than less important, because they make the hidden curriculum visible.
For years, people developed capability because the work made them do so. The tasks forced listening, questioning, reading, searching, translating, negotiating and critical thinking. Those capabilities were developed through repetition and feedback, often without anyone naming them explicitly.
If AI changes the tasks, we can no longer assume that development will happen in the same way. That is not necessarily bad. In fact, it may be an opportunity.
The old hidden curriculum was uneven. Some people had great mentors. Some did not. Some people were stretched in useful ways. Others were left to work it out alone. Some environments created capability deliberately. Others created it by accident. Maybe AI gives us the chance to design better development pathways than the ones we inherited. But only if we notice what needs to be developed.
The thing I keep returning to is that tasks, outputs and outcomes are visible. Capabilities are often hidden. Yet capability is what determines whether future tasks, outputs and outcomes improve.
If knowledge is becoming more accessible, and if AI is changing the work people do, then organisations need to pay much closer attention to that hidden layer. Because the future advantage may not come from preserving old tasks. It may come from understanding the capabilities those tasks developed and finding better ways to build them.
That is where this series keeps leading me. I started by asking what happens if knowledge becomes free. I then found myself questioning whether wisdom is really one thing. That led to the Capability Factory and the idea that work creates people as well as outputs. Now I find myself wondering whether the most important thing hidden inside work was not the task at all. It was the capability the task forced us to practise. And if AI changes the task, every organisation needs to ask a more precise question.
Not just:
What work can we automate?
But:
What capability are we at risk of not developing?
